mariadb 中文,mariadb.service failed (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-09-23 23:05 87
举例
在使用Mariadb数据库的过程中,有时候会遇到一些意外情况,比如数据库中毒的问题。这时候,你可能会发现一些异常现象,比如增删改查操作无法正常进行,正在进行的事务无法提交或回滚,甚至整个数据库系统完全崩溃。以下是一些可能导致Mariadb中毒的场景和原因:
1. 不当的操作:当使用者不小心执行了一些不当操作,比如删除关键数据或修改重要的数据库配置参数时,就可能导致数据库中毒。
2. 硬件故障:硬件故障,比如电源故障、磁盘损坏等,可能会导致数据库文件被破坏,进而引发数据库中毒。
3. 网络故障:网络故障可能导致数据库连接断开,正在进行的事务无法正常提交或回滚,使得数据库处于不一致的状态。
4. 资源竞争:当多个用户同时访问数据库,并对同一数据进行修改时,可能会出现资源竞争的情况。如果没有合适的并发控制机制,就容易导致数据库中毒。
5. 病毒攻击:恶意软件或病毒可能以各种方式入侵数据库系统,篡改或破坏数据库文件,导致数据库中毒。
解决方案步骤
以下是解决Mariadb中毒问题的一般步骤:1. 确定数据库是否中毒:在发现异常现象后,首先需要确认数据库是否中毒,可以通过查看错误日志、系统日志等手段来判断。
2. 备份数据库:在进行任何操作之前,一定要先备份数据库,以防操作失误或进一步损坏数据。
3. 恢复数据库:如果数据库已中毒,可以尝试使用备份来恢复数据库。将问题数据库停止、替换为备份文件,并启动数据库服务。
4. 故障排除:如果数据库无法正常恢复,需要进行故障排除。可以查看日志、数据库状态等信息,定位问题所在。
5. 修复数据库:根据故障排除的结果,可以尝试修复数据库。这可能涉及到修复数据库文件、修复数据完整性等操作。
6. 安全加固:对数据库进行安全加固,避免再次中毒。比如增强用户认证、限制访问权限、定期备份等。
注意事项
在处理Mariadb中毒问题时,需要注意以下几点:1. 确保备份数据库的完整性和可用性,以防操作失误。
2. 在恢复数据库之前,先确认数据库是否中毒,并尽量找到导致中毒的原因。
3. 在进行任何操作之前,先停止数据库服务,避免进一步损害数据。
4. 在操作数据库文件时,要谨慎处理,以免造成进一步的损坏。
5. 在修复数据库时,要确保操作正确,以免丢失数据或导致数据不一致。
6. 在安全加固数据库时,要根据具体情况采取相应的措施,提高数据库的安全性。
FAQ
以下是一些常见的关于Mariadb中毒问题的FAQ:1. 我的Mariadb数据库突然无法连接,是中毒了吗? 如果无法连接数据库,可能是数据库中毒的一种表现。建议检查数据库的错误日志,以获取更多的信息。
2. 是否需要定期备份数据库? 是的,定期备份数据库是非常重要的,可以在数据库中毒或其他故障发生时快速恢复数据。
3. 我可以尝试修复数据库文件吗? 可以尝试修复数据库文件,但在进行任何操作之前一定要备份数据库,以免操作失误。
4. 数据库中毒是否会导致数据永久丢失? 数据库中毒不一定会导致数据永久丢失,如果及时采取正确的措施,一般可以恢复数据。
5. 如何防止Mariadb中毒? 可以采取一些安全措施,比如定期备份数据库、加强用户认证、限制访问权限等,来提高数据库的安全性。